The top number is your systolic and the lower number is your diastolic. The top figure is your active number and lower is your resting number. Both numbers are important because they show just how much pressure your little heart is under in trying to get the blood to circulate through your entire body.
When plaque builds up in the arteries that causes your heart to over work in order to get the blood circulating.
